Essential Subjects for DC Public Adjuster Test

You need to know that the District of Columbia Public Adjuster exam is a comprehensive hurdle that tests your grasp on both general insurance principles and very specific local laws. You have exactly 120 minutes to navigate through 100 scored items, so you must move quickly through the sections to ensure you finish everything. You will find that the exam is divided into three primary areas: general insurance product knowledge, specific insurance concepts and coverages, and the legal regulations that are unique to the district. You should pay close attention to the subtopics like the Standard Fire Policy and the various homeowner forms because they make up a huge chunk of what you need to master. When you study the table below, you can see exactly how to divide your time so you focus on the areas that carry the most weight for your final score.

Topic NamePercentage of ExamEstimated QuestionsSubtopics and Key Concepts
Insurance Term and Concepts15%15 questionsInsurance definitions, insurable interest, risk, hazard, peril, loss, proximate cause, deductible, indemnity, actual cash value, replacement cost, limits of liability, occurrence, subrogation, proof of loss, vacancy and unoccupancy
Homeowner And Dwellings Policies25%25 questionsStandard Fire Policy, HO1 through HO, 8 forms, dwelling and contents (DP forms), condominium forms, cancellation and non, renewal provisions, pair and set clause, ordinance of law, additional living expenses, mortgage rights
Commercial Insurance and Business Policy25%25 questionsBusinessowners Policy (BOP), commercial property causes of loss forms, coinsurance, Commercial Package Policy (CPP), time element coverage, leasehold interest, valuable papers and records, boiler and machinery insurance
Inland Marine and Other Coverage10%10 questionsInland Marine policy, personal and commercial floaters, FEMA and flood insurance, National Flood Insurance Act, crop insurance, aviation insurance, professional liability, commercial umbrella policies
Bond And Crime Insurance5%5 questionsBond principles and types, fidelity bonds, surety bonds, commercial crime insurance, types of crime forms, insuring agreements and endorsements, exclusions
DC Law and Regulations20%20 questionsDC Code §311631 Public Adjuster definitions and duties, Licensing Act DC Code 31, 1131, DCMR Title 26 provisions, requirements for licensure, bond filing, escrow accounts, record keeping, right to compensation, ethics, fraud, rules of solicitation
